Chris Caglioti

Chief Operator at City of Cape Coral

Chris Caglioti has over three decades of experience in water treatment and operations, currently serving as Chief Operator at the City of Cape Coral North RO Plant since October 1988. In addition, Chris holds a Class A license as a drinking water treatment plant operator and is certified as an Instrument and Controls Technician (ISA CCST 1). Prior to this role, Chris worked as a Sous Chef at the Ritz-Carlton Hotel in Naples, Florida, from September 1985 to July 1988. Chris's academic background includes advanced water treatment operations from the University of Florida Treeo Center and a degree in Water Treatment Studies from Cal State Sacramento, along with further education at Michigan State University in the realm of advanced water treatment operations.

Cape Coral is the largest city between Tampa and Miami. It is located in southwest Florida with a population of about 200,000. The city offers more than 400 miles of fresh and saltwater canals.
